The template Infobox Interval was built to help presenting basic information about intervals in a unified form, to make them obvious by glance. Also the formatting of the wiki text itself is easier to read and improve when it is obviously structured by this template.

Usage

There are three different ways to use this template:

  • Small ratios: {{Infobox Interval}} (the ratio is inferred from page name), {{Infobox Interval|7/4}}, {{Infobox Interval|Ratio=7/4}}.
    • When use this form? In most cases - whenever both numerator and denominator of the ratio are small enough to fit within Lua numbers as integers. You should not encounter any problems when those are [math]\displaystyle{ \leq 2^{32} }[/math], and you might happen to not encounter any problems when those are [math]\displaystyle{ \leq 2^{53} }[/math]. With larger numbers, you are almost guaranteed to get inaccurate results.
  • Large ratios: {{Infobox Interval|Ket=-2 0 0 1}}, {{Infobox Interval|Monzo=-2 0 0 1}}.
    • In this form, Ratio (unless you specify it explicitly, in which case it will be printed as is) and norms are omitted.
    • When use this form? Whenever numerator or denominator are too large.
  • Irrational intervals: {{Infobox Interval|Ratio=π|Cents=1981.795}}.
    • In this form, Factorization, Subgroup, Monzo, FJS name, norms are omitted.
    • When use this form? Whenever the interval is irrational.

The template supports the following parameters:

Entry Parameter Meaning, usage notes.
Ratio 1, Ratio Frequency ratio of the interval. Specified explicitly, derived from page name or omitted.
Factorization Prime factorization of the ratio. Derived either from Ratio or Monzo or omitted for irrational intervals.
Monzo Ket, Monzo Coefficients of the Monzo notation, separated by whitespaces. Derived from Ratio or specified or omitted for irrational intervals.
Subgroup monzo Shown instead of Factorization and Monzo when there is a sequence of 4+ zeros in ket notation. Derived either from Ratio or Monzo or omitted for irrational intervals.
Cents Cents Size in cents. Either derived from Ratio or Monzo or specified.
Comma size Comma Pass a non-empty string (for example, yes or 1) to enable this entry. For specific values of Cents, an interval is considered a comma. [math]\displaystyle{ (0; 3.5] \to }[/math] unnoticeable, [math]\displaystyle{ (3.5; 30] \to }[/math] small, [math]\displaystyle{ (30; 100] \to }[/math] medium, [math]\displaystyle{ (100; +∞) \to }[/math] large. If the interval is rational and is an integer power of another rational number, the entry is omitted.
S-expressions For a rational Comma, a search for S-expressions of specific forms is done.
Name Name Name(s) of the interval. Pages with missing values go into Category:Todo:add interval name. You should not put any <br/> tags between names here; it will be done automatically.
Color name Color name Color name after Kite's color notation in the form: written form, spoken form. For color names see also Gallery of just intervals. Pages with missing values go into Category:Todo:add color name. Default: omitted.
FJS name FJS name Functional Just System name. Provided, derived from Ratio or Monzo or omitted for irrational intervals. Use LaTeX syntax to provide custom names: P5^{11}_{5}.
Special properties Currently implemented: superparticular and square superparticular for small ratios, harmonics and subharmonics, including reduced ones, whether a ratio is reduced.
Norms Tenney height, Weil height, Benedetti height. Derived from Ratio or omitted.
Harmonic entropy Harmonic entropy approximation (Shannon, [math]\displaystyle{ \sqrt{n\cdot d} }[/math] weights, [math]\displaystyle{ 200\text{-integer limit}\cap\{x\mid\left|\left|x\right|\right|\leq 100\} }[/math]). Derived from Ratio, Monzo or Cents.
Sound Sound Soundfile, if one exists. Only name of the file is required (no prefix "File:" and of course without brackets). Default: omitted.
Xen-calc A link to xen-calc. Derived from Ratio or Monzo.

Examples

Script error: No such module "Infobox Interval". Usage example for a small ratio (7/4):

{{Infobox Interval
| Name = harmonic seventh
| Color name = z7, zo 7th
| Sound = jid_7_4_pluck_adu_dr220.mp3
}}

Usage example for a large ratio (Septimal ruthenia), which is also considered to be a comma:

{{Infobox Interval
| Monzo = -263 88 0 44
| Name = septimal ruthenia, septiruthenia
| Comma = yes
}}

Usage example for an irrational interval (Pitave):

{{Infobox Interval
| Ratio = π
| Cents = 1981.795
| Name = pitave
}}

Boilerplate

Empty template for copy & paste (to avoid copying wrong values from interval pages):

{{Infobox Interval
| Name = 
| Color name = 
| Sound = 
}}
